Discover the perfect balance of warm spices and tender sweetness with this **Sour Cream Apple Cardamom Quick Bread**. This moist, flavorful loaf combines the richness of sour cream with the bright, aromatic kick of cardamom and cinnamon, creating a subtly spiced base that’s studded with juicy chunks of apple and optional crunchy walnuts. Ideal for busy mornings or cozy afternoons, this one-bowl quick bread comes together effortlessly in just 15 minutes of prep time. Enhancing its rustic charm is the luscious interplay of buttery richness and sweet-tangy apple, all baked to golden perfection. Whether served with coffee, tea, or enjoyed on its own, this versatile loaf is an irresistible fall-inspired treat that’s both comforting and sophisticated.

π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

14 items
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1 teaspoon ground cardamom
  • 0.5 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 0.25 teaspoon salt
  • 0.5 cup unsalted butter, melted and slightly cooled
  • 0.75 cup granulated sugar
  • 0.25 cup light brown sugar, packed
  • 2 units eggs, large
  • 1 cup sour cream
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 1 cup apple, peeled and finely diced (e.g., Granny Smith)
  • 0.5 cup chopped walnuts (optional)

πŸ“ Instructions

9 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 350Β°F (175Β°C). Grease a 9x5-inch loaf pan or line it with parchment paper for easy removal.

2

In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, baking soda, cardamom, cinnamon, and salt. Set aside.

3

In a large bowl, whisk together the melted but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until well combined. Add the eggs one at a time, whisking after each addition.

4

Stir in the sour cream and vanilla extract until smooth.

5

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ined. Do not overmix.

6

Gently fold in the diced apple and walnuts, if using, until evenly distributed throughout the batter.

7

Pour the batter into the prepared loaf pan, spreading it out evenly.

8

Bake in the preheated oven for 50-55 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center of the loaf comes out clean.

9

Let the bread c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then transfer it to a wire rack to cool completely before slicing and serving.
